That eerie hoot echoing through the darkness isn’t just a spooky soundtrack for Halloween. Owls hoot to claim territory, attract mates, and communicate with their partners across the night. Each species has its own signature call, from the Great Horned Owl’s deep four-note rhythm to the Barred Owl’s unmistakable “who cooks for you” pattern.

These vocalizations serve as nocturnal property lines, telling rivals to back off and signaling potential mates that prime real estate is occupied. Warning Calls and Alarm Signals

When danger appears, owls shift from slow territorial hoots to sharp alarm calls that warn other birds and signal urgent threats. Great Horned Owls screech or chitter when disturbed, while Barred Owls bark and rasp near their nests.

These acoustic signals often come in rapid bursts, helping nocturnal birds detect predators like hawks or raccoons and defend vulnerable young during breeding season.

Begging Calls From Juvenile Owls

Young owlets produce high-pitched begging calls when hunger strikes, signaling their need for food to attentive parents. These repetitive hunger signals differ sharply from adult owl vocalizations and intensify as fledging stages approach.

Key features of juvenile vocalization include:

  • Rapid, sharp notes that increase with time since last feeding
  • Soft cheeps escalating to loud squeals during peak hunger
  • Wing fluttering combined with vocal cues to attract parental response
  • Unique individual patterns that help parents identify specific nestlings
  • Calls that decrease as young owls develop independent hunting skills

This nestling behavior prompts predictable feeding routines, with parents responding to begging calls by delivering prey. Different owl species show varied call timbres, but all nocturnal birds share this fundamental hunger communication. As juveniles mature, their reliance on these bird vocalizations fades, marking their shift toward self-sufficient owl behavior in the wild.

Variation in Pitch, Rhythm, and Duration

Sonic diversity in owl vocalizations reveals a complex language you can learn to decode. When owls hoot, pitch patterns shift from high alarm notes to low courtship calling.

Rhythm analysis shows some calls repeat once per second during territorial disputes, while duration variance ranges from brief syllables to multi-second sequences. These frequency shifts help you distinguish different messages and owl species.

Species-Specific Hooting Patterns

Each owl species broadcasts a signature hooting pattern you can use for species identification. The Great Horned Owl delivers deep four-to-five-note sequences for territorial defense, while the Barred Owl asks “Who cooks for you?” in courtship calling. Barn Owls skip traditional hoots entirely, relying on screeches and hisses.

These acoustic adaptations help you decode owl behavior and distinguish vocalization types across habitats.

Individual and Regional Call Differences

Beyond species-level hoot patterns, you’ll hear individual call variations shaped by regional dialects and geographic signatures. Coastal populations often use shorter internote intervals than inland birds, while urban owls compress hooting patterns to cut through noise pollution.

Each bird adds personal vocal adaptations—unique pauses or pitch shifts—that create recognizable acoustic fingerprints useful for tracking territorial defense and owl behavior across landscapes.

Great Horned Owl’s Four-Syllable Hoot

great horned owl’s four-syllable hoot

If you’ve ever heard a low, powerful “hoo-h’HOO-hoo-hoo” echoing through the night, that’s the great horned owl’s signature four-syllable hoot. This hoot pattern analysis reveals a stuttering rhythm lasting about three seconds—perfect for territorial marking and species identification.

Males produce deeper tones than females, and these acoustic variations in owl communication and social behavior help establish boundaries while strengthening pair bonds during breeding season.

Barred Owl’s Distinctive Call

barred owl’s distinctive call

The barred owl’s call sounds like it’s asking “Who cooks for you?” in a rich baritone voice. You’ll hear two distinct phrases that drop in pitch at the end, usually with two to five notes per cluster. This species identification marker carries across forests and swamps, signaling territorial boundaries and keeping pairs connected.

Barn Owl and Other Vocalization Types

barn owl and other vocalization types

Not all nocturnal animals stick to classic owl hoots—barn owls screech instead of hoot, unleashing harsh, high-pitched screams that pierce the darkness.

Their vocal learning produces sound variations from rasping snores in hungry chicks to soft churring between mates.

You won’t hear hoot mimicry here; screech patterns and owl whistles define this species’ unique approach to animal communication and avian behavior.

Monitoring Populations Through Vocalizations

When you hear an owl’s hoot echoing through the woods, scientists can actually count that as data. Acoustic monitoring uses fixed recorders to detect species-specific calls, helping researchers track population dynamics without disturbing the birds.

These vocalization patterns work like acoustic fingerprints—automated detectors analyze owl communication through signal processing, enabling species identification and revealing which populations thrive or struggle across different habitats.
